Taggstrålar i ryggfenan (totalt): 0; Mjukstrålar i ryggfenan (totalt): 11; Taggstrålar i analfenan 0; Mjukstrålar i analfenan: 8 - 10; Ryggkotor: 42 - 44. Second and third dorsal fin rays very elongated, prolonged filamentously, extending when depressed well beyond adipose fin in males, not quite reaching adipose fin in females (Ref. 49923). Sexually dimorphic in dorsal and caudal fin coloration: dorsal fin with a black upper margin broader in males than in females; caudal fin white with a black posterior margin on each lobe in males, black margin absent in females (Ref. 49923).
